Verdict

The Lenovo Yoga Pad Pro (12GB + 256GB), also known in some regions as the Yoga Tab or Yoga Tab Plus, is a high-performance Android 15 tablet powered by the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 processor and Adreno 750 GPU. It features a premium 12.7-inch (or 11.1-inch depending on the specific sub-variant) 3.2K PureSight Pro display with a 144Hz refresh rate, 900 nits peak brightness, and Dolby Vision support. Key characteristics include a robust 10,200mAh battery with 68W fast charging, a six-speaker Harman Kardon-tuned system with Dolby Atmos, and integrated AI tools for productivity and content creation. Main pros include its exceptionally sharp and fluid display, top-tier gaming and multitasking performance, and the inclusion of the Lenovo Tab Pen Pro with haptic feedback in many bundles. However, notable cons include the lack of a microSD card slot for storage expansion, the absence of a 3.5mm headphone jack, and relatively short battery life when used at maximum brightness.
